St. Vincent Ferrer School, an academic ministry of St. Vincent Ferrer Church, educates students in grades K-8.
We provide our students with the skills needed to live peacefully in today's society.
We commit ourselves to creating a Catholic environment that promotes kindness, respect, compassion, tolerance, self-worth and academic excellence.
As stewards of the Parish Community, we emphasize and model the importance of responsibility, commitment, cooperation and service towards one another.
Quick Facts (2025-26)
- Top Ranked CA School
- Grades: Kindergarten-8
- Enrollment: 236 students
- Yearly Tuition: $6,484
- Average class size: 22 students
- Application Deadline: None / Rolling
